The First Step in Bank Deregulation: What about the FDIC?

American Economic Review 1983
If insuring creditors of commercial banks in the way they have been insured since mid-1933 is justified, then so is regulation of so-called insured banks, those with creditors insured by the Federal Deposit Insurance Corporation (FDIC). In creating the FDIC, the Congress mandated a pricing policy: all banks with FDIC-insured creditors were to be charged alike; more particularly, the FDIC was not to charge insured banks according to the riskiness of their respective balance sheets. Nor has it ever. Yet, with an insurance premium that is constant across balance sheets, there is an incentive for risk taking. And thus, unless insured banks are to be as risky as profit maximization dictates, they must, one way or another, be effectively regulated; they must, that is, be limited by regulation to appropriately risky balance sheets. It does not follow that U.S. bank regulatory policy of the years since 1933 is beyond criticism. For example, we must wonder about the geographical restrictions imposed under the McFadden Act and the Douglas Amendment to the Bank Holding Company Act. But it does follow that if banks with FDIC-insured creditors are to be made entirely free, except perhaps of reserve requirements, or even largely free, then it is necessary to either close up the FDIC or, if doing that seems unwise, change FDIC policy. There has already been some deregulation. Most importantly, Regulation Q has been made much less effective than it was; and evidently it has been marked to become, very soon, a thing of the past. So far, however, beyond deregulating, the Congress has not bestirred itself. The FDIC is still occupying its Washington corner. Although FDIC officials have hinted at change, its policy is still by and large what it was. And the Congress, being ever so respectful of the consumer lobby, may never want to do anything. Nevertheless, in this paper I consider various things it might do: namely, close down the FDIC, but at the same time impose a new valuation rule for bank portfolios; change FDIC pricing policy; and, lastly, without doing anything else, simply close down the FDIC. I do not end up by saying what, as I believe, the Congress ought to do. My purpose is only to determine, as best I am able, which of those several apparent congressional options of mine are in reality feasible. I would add, however, that the Congress, if bent on deregulating banks or obliging the regulatory agencies, has more to do than decide what to do about the FDIC. It seems also to be bent on deregulating or allowing the deregulation of savings and loan associations. There has already been more deregulation of savings and loan associations than of banks. So the Congress has also to decide what to do about the Federal Savings and Loan Insurance Corporation (FSLIC). Fortunately, to explore what it might do about the FDIC is perforced to explore what it might do about the FSLIC.

Does Rising Productivity Explain Seniority Rules for Layoffs

American Economic Review 1983
Seniority rules for layoffs are a widespread feature of the union and nonunion workplace. Many explanations have been offered for their existence. Some emphasize the role of unions, but others argue that seniority rules can promote economic efficiency. In this context, the rules are simple, easy to implement, and widely regarded as fair. They may help control turnover and conserve valuable investments in specific capital. They may also be a response to the higher reliability of more experienced workers. Or they may reflect the higher value young workers place on their time at home or at search.' In this company, a new explanation is hardly needed, and this note will not provide one. Rather, I will show that one of the most commonly accepted explanations is based on an assumption that is quite unrealistic. One of the most plausible explanations for seniority rules seems to follow directly from human capital theory.2 Senior workers, having had more time to invest in on-the-job training, are likely to be more productive. The seniority rule may therefore be a convenient rule of thumb which ensures that, on average, it is the less productive workers who are let go while the more productive ones are hoarded until business picks up. This argument has been given added weight by some results from implicit contract theory. When workers differ in skill levels, but share the same value of time at home, efficient contracts will always lay off the unskilled workers before the skilled ones. The natural corollary again seems to be that where senior workers are more skilled, they should be last to go.3 I show in this paper, however, that when skill grows with experience (as human capital models predict), this corollary is false. In fact, human capital growth by itself predicts that it is the most senior workers who should be laid off first. Previous writers have missed this result because they have implicitly (and unrealistically) assumed that workers continue to gain productive skills while sitting at home on layoff. My analysis will also shed light on some aspects of collective bargaining contracts and on the phenomenon of early retirement. The results are first derived in the context of an implicit contract model which is stripped of all but the barest essentials. Subsequently, the robustness of the conclusions is examined in a series of extensions. Finally, some implications of the analysis are discussed.

Price Adjustment, the Responsibility System, and Agricultural Productivity

American Economic Review 1983
The Government of the People's Republic of China considers that the prospects for rapid and broadbased economic growth in China depend crucially on the ability to increase production in the agricultural sector. The major instruments available to the government include reform of the institutional structure of farm management, modification of the farm price structure, and increase of budgetary expenditure in support of agriculture. Since 1978, the central government has stressed use of the first two instruments and some initial judgments can be made about the effectiveness of its measures based on recent official statistics.

The Economies of Massed Reserves

American Economic Review 1983
The economy of massed reserves, first mentioned by E. A. G. Robinson (1958, pp. 26-27), is now firmly established in industrial organization literature as an example of a potential plant-level scale economy. The massing of reserves results in a savings in proportion of required reserves to expected output as scale of a facility increases. Examples of such reserves are bank tellers, specialized tools and equipment, repairmen, inventories, spare parts, and checkout lines. The potential economies from massing reserves are dependent on underlying stochastic processes governing supply and/or demand of service provided. Theoretical justification for economies of massed reserves has usually been based on an appeal to law of large numbers. For example, Donald Hay and Derek Morris wrote the law of large numbers makes number of breakdowns more predictable in a plant using a large number of machines, so that number of stand-by maintenance staff need not be increased in proportion to size (1979, p. 44). This paper demonstrates that law of large numbers does not provide a theoretical explanation of massed-reserves scale economies. Instead, it is shown that expected economies of massed reserves can be calculated from steady-state properties of well-known queuing models. Queuing models apply to any case where a servicing input is held in reserve to cope with stochastic nature of market or production process. In addition, a method for quantifying expected economies of queuing processes is developed. The magnitude of these expected economies is shown to be significant and calculable. For example, expected economies inherent in a widely applied queuing model are shown to exceed 23 percent in some cases. Section I establishes irrelevance of law of large numbers as a theory of scale economies. Section II provides a formal method for determining scale economies inherent in most often mentioned massed-reserves example: machine repair. Section III shows that same method can be used to calculate scale economies for remaining massed-reserves examples: specialized repair tools and equipment; checkout counter clerks, bank tellers, and other service personnel; capacity; and inventories and spare parts. In addition, it is demonstrated that same method can be used to calculate scale economies for some multiproduct operations.
